The Women, Management and Work conference is a place to engage with your peers and discuss practical strategies of taking a fresh approach to work, while staying relevant and competitive in the marketplace.

Held on 12 November, the event features respected Australian leaders exploring how participants can use ‘intrapreneurship’ – the ability to take risks, sell ideas and see opportunities where others don’t within an organisational framework – to drive career growth and innovation.

“Speakers will share insights into leading in complex and constantly changing business landscapes, and how collaboration and innovation can facilitate career progress and fast-track leadership,” said Professor Anne Ross-Smith, who has been involved in the Conference for more than 10 years.

With a mix of interactive presentations and hands-on workshops, the one-day conference is a chance for participants to gain practical skills to apply in the workplace and hear from inspiring keynote presenters and panellists.

“I fully support any opportunity where women can come together and discuss how to contribute to business leadership. This conference provides an excellent forum to share experiences”, said conference speaker and Deputy Vice-Chancellor (Students & registrar), Deidre Anderson.
